The Municipality of Paralimni–Deryneia has announced the completion of renovation works at Neofytos Poullos Park in the municipal district of Frenaros. The project aimed to create a safer, more modern, and more comfortable space for children, parents, and local residents.
The renovated park is now open to visitors and represents another step forward in the development of public infrastructure in the Famagusta region, where recreation areas, playgrounds, and public spaces have been actively upgraded in recent years.
What Has Changed After the Renovation
As part of the project, the park grounds were completely refurbished. The area now features a new decorative gravel surface and autonomous solar-powered lighting. This solution helps reduce electricity costs while making the site more environmentally friendly.
Special attention was paid to children's safety. Existing swings were repaired, with chains and seats replaced, while a special impact-absorbing surface was installed beneath the playground equipment. In addition, a new modern play area designed for children of different age groups was added to the park. As a result, the space has become more functional and better suited for family recreation.
The project was funded by the Government of the Republic of Cyprus. In recent years, the Municipality of Paralimni–Deryneia has been actively investing in the enhancement of public spaces. Alongside park renovations, projects have also been implemented to upgrade public squares, pedestrian areas, sports facilities, and urban infrastructure.
